Golf Cart Battery Disposal Cost

Golf cart battery disposal costs vary significantly based on battery chemistry, disposal method, regional regulations, and service type, with lead-acid and lithium batteries featuring distinct pricing structures. Standard deep-cycle lead-acid golf cart batteries, the most common type in traditional carts, have low to moderate disposal fees due to their high recyclable lead content. Professional disposal services typically charge $10 to $30 per individual lead-acid battery, meaning a full set of six 6V batteries for a 48V golf cart costs $60 to $180 for complete professional disposal. These fees cover safe chemical neutralization, lead recovery, and compliance with environmental waste regulations.

Many cost-saving disposal options are available to reduce or eliminate disposal expenses for golf cart owners. Most local auto parts stores, golf cart dealerships, and authorized service centers offer free lead-acid battery recycling with the purchase of new replacement batteries, often including a core deposit refund of $5 to $15 per battery. Municipal household hazardous waste facilities provide free disposal for residential users in most regions, though non-resident commercial users may incur small administrative fees. Local scrap yards frequently offer small buyback credits for used lead-acid batteries due to their valuable recyclable materials, offsetting disposal costs or generating minor returns.

Lithium golf cart battery disposal incurs higher costs due to complex processing and fire hazard risks, ranging from $20 to $50 per battery. Unlike lead-acid units, lithium batteries require specialized discharge and recycling procedures to prevent thermal runaway and environmental contamination, and few general waste facilities accept them for free. Improper disposal of any golf cart battery results in legal penalties and severe environmental harm, as lead acid contains corrosive sulfuric acid and lead, while lithium cells contain toxic heavy metals. Budgeting for proper disposal or leveraging free recycling programs is a necessary part of golf cart maintenance, ensuring legal compliance and sustainable equipment upkeep.
